    this is my latest bike(I now own 6 of them)!

    this is one of the first bikes handmade in A New York City basement by a mechanical engineer that realized a woman's body geometry(long legs, short torso) was different enough from a man's(long torso, short legs) that women's bicycles needed a total redesign, not to just take a men's bicycle and shrink down or shorten the frame. She started her own company with the redesign, and manufactured them herself for the first few years(lugged steel, she welded the frames together, and assembled the components, using the highest quality at the time-shimano 600 series, now known as the Ultegra line, which is one step down from the dura-ace that professional racers use). This model(precision) was only manufactured from 1985-1988 and retailed for between $650-$900(adjusted for inflation would be close to $2000 today-I paid $250). It is the original model that started the Terry bicycle company. The paint is perfect and it has less than 800 miles on it. The person I bought it from did contact Georgina Terry to see if she wanted it back, her response was that she remembered building this bike(she didn't make that many back then, being handmade and all), and that it had no place in an exhibit not being ridden.

    To me having a bicycle that was built by Georgina Terry is just amazing, I will ride it proudly.
